What is Shipping Container Construction?
Shipping container construction includes using intermodal containers, frequently referred to as shipping containers, as the main building product. These robust metal boxes are designed to stand up to severe conditions at sea, making them long lasting and sustainable for construction functions. The adaptability of shipping containers permits innovative styles in architecture, contributing to a large range of applications.

Obstacles of Shipping Container Construction1. Structure Codes and Regulations
Local building regulations can often prevent container construction due to zoning limitations or safety concerns. It is vital to check with local authorities concerning guidelines before starting a job.
2. Insulation and Temperature Control
Metal containers can be susceptible to extreme heat in summer season and cold in winter. Correct insulation and ventilation systems are vital to make sure comfortable living and working conditions.
3. Structural Modifications
Cutting and customizing containers for windows, doors, and internal designs needs cautious planning and execution. It is crucial to maintain structural stability while designing for functionality.
4. Restricted Financing Options
In spite of lower expenses, some banks may be reluctant to finance shipping container projects due to their non-traditional nature. Discovering lenders acquainted with container construction might posture a difficulty.
Process of Shipping Container Construction1. Planning and Design
Before beginning any task, comprehensive preparation and design are vital. This stage consists of determining the purpose of the structure, choosing the type and variety of containers, and designing the design.
2. Acquisition of Containers
Containers can be sourced from shipping business, container dealerships, or online markets. Examining containers for structural integrity and assessing any required repair work is vital.
3. Site Preparation
Preparing the construction site might involve grading, leveling, and laying a structure. While containers are sturdy, a solid base is often suggested to help with drain.
4. Modifications and Customizations
This phase includes cutting the containers for doors, windows, and other openings, along with including insulation or soundproofing materials. Plumbing, electrical, and framing work are generally completed at this point.
5. Assembly
Containers are transferred to the site and positioned in their predetermined plan. At this stage, structural connections are made, and extra parts are set up.
6. Completing Touches
The final stage of the process includes exterior and interior ending up work, including painting, floor covering, cabinets, and landscaping to produce a total and practical living or work area.
Regularly Asked Questions (FAQ)Q1. Are shipping container homes legal to build?
A1. Building regulations and zoning laws vary by area. Always examine local guidelines and get essential authorizations before beginning construction.
Q2. Just how much does it cost to develop a shipping container home?
A2. The cost can differ commonly depending on the size, design, place, and personalization. Standard container homes can begin around ₤ 10,000, while more elaborate styles can surpass ₤ 100,000.
Q3. How many shipping containers do I require?
A3. The number of containers required will depend on the preferred size and layout of the structure. A little single-container home can be adequate, while bigger structures may require several containers.
Q4. Can I fund a shipping container task?
A4. Funding choices may be limited. It's suggested to research loan providers who have experience with non-traditional building techniques.
Q5. How are shipping container homes insulated?
A5. Insulation can be used inside or outside the container. Materials like spray foam, rigid foam, or wool can provide effective insulation and contribute to energy efficiency.
